更改输入类型日期的视图

时间:2019-07-24 23:08:12

标签: css reactjs reactstrap

我将reactstrap用于input类型date。该视图为MM/DD/YYYY格式。是否有其他解决方法可以使显示的格式在ex中。 09 Jul 19?我真的不知道如何实现它。抱歉,我可以做到这一点。

查看

enter image description here

import React, { Component } from 'react';
import {
  Row, Col,
  Label,
  Input,
  Container,
} from 'reactstrap';

class App extends Component {
  render() {
    return (
      <Container>
        <Container>
          <Row>
            <Col>
              <Input
                type="date"
              />
            </Col>
          </Row>
        </Container>
      </Container>
    );
  }
}

export default App;

先谢谢您!请,任何提示可能会非常有帮助。

更新

我尝试将代码更改为这样:

<Input
   type="date"
   data-date={this.state.valdate} data-date-format="DD MMMM YYYY"
   value={this.state.valdate} onChange={(e) => {
      e.target.setAttribute('data-date', moment(e.target.value,
      'YYYY-MM-DD').format('DD MMMM YYYY'))
   }}
/>

但仍然无法正常工作。这些都是根据answer从jquery转换而来的。

0 个答案:

没有答案